4-Year Long Project Aims To Repair I-275 Starting This Summer

(CBS DETROIT) - A 4-year long project aims to repair I-275 starting this summer.

The Michigan Department of Transportation announced the $270 million dollar project will be completed in four phases.

Repairs will stretch along 24 miles of I-275 between Will Carleton Road and Six Mile Road.

Drivers can expect at least two lanes to be open in both directions and detours for closed ramps.
